site stats

Primary and foreign key in sql server

A table typically has a column or combination of columns that contain values that uniquely identify each row in the table. This column, or columns, is called the primary key (PK) of the table and enforces the entity integrity of the table. Because primary key constraints guarantee unique data, they are frequently defined … See more A foreign key (FK) is a column or combination of columns that is used to establish and enforce a link between the data in two tables to control the data that can … See more Unlike primary key constraints, creating a foreign key constraint does not automatically create a corresponding index. However, manually creating an index on a … See more Although the main purpose of a foreign key constraint is to control the data that can be stored in the foreign key table, it also controls changes to data in the … See more WebSQL PRIMARY KEY Constraint. The PRIMARY KEY constraint uniquely identifies each record in a table.. Primary keys must contain UNIQUE values, and cannot contain NULL values. A table can have only ONE primary key; and in the table, this primary key can consist of single or multiple columns (fields).

SQL: Foreign key references a composite primary key

WebApr 5, 2024 · A Foreign key is constraint that enforces referential integrity in SQL server database. It uses a column or combination of columns that is used establish link between the data in two tables to control the data that … WebMay 12, 2024 · A foreign key enables you to link two or more tables together. It makes your database data consistent. A foreign key can be used to match a column or combination of columns with a primary key in a parent table. A SQL foreign key constraint is used to make sure the referential integrity of the data parent table matches values in the child table. simply fit triple dark chocolate crunch https://jeffcoteelectricien.com

sql - create foreign key without a primary key - Stack Overflow

WebClick on OK. Please refer to the below sample image. In the INSERT and UPDATE specifications, select Cascade for the delete rule. Click on Close and save the table in the designer. Click Yes in the warning message window. Once you click on Yes, a foreign key with delete rule is created. WebMar 26, 2011 · D must have a primary key or unique column, every foreign key references a column that exists in another table, so E has the foreign key actually. That is what I wrote. … WebMar 3, 2024 · Create a primary key. In Object Explorer, right-click the table to which you want to add a unique constraint, and click Design. In Table Designer, click the row selector for … rays septic service gastonia nc

Copy table from one server to another including keys and indexes

Category:sql - merging two foreign keys where one key is null into primary key …

Tags:Primary and foreign key in sql server

Primary and foreign key in sql server

SQL: Having a primary key also be a foreign key - Stack Overflow

WebOct 26, 2013 · You're creating a customers table at the start of the script which refers to the users table which isn't created until near the end. There are other examples in the script …

Primary and foreign key in sql server

Did you know?

WebPRIMARY KEY (OrderID), FOREIGN KEY (PersonID) REFERENCES Persons(PersonID)); ... and for defining a FOREIGN KEY constraint on multiple columns, use the following SQL syntax: … WebSep 29, 2024 · Let’s Review: Primary and Foreign Keys in Relational Databases. Primary and foreign keys help create structure in relational databases. A primary key ensures unique row identification. This results in faster sorting, searching, and querying operations. A foreign key creates a link between two tables.

WebFeb 13, 2024 · A foreign key is a column or set of columns that allow us to establish a referential link between the data in two tables. This referential link helps to match the … WebForeign Key in SQL Server: The Foreign Key in SQL Server is a field in a table that is a unique key in another table. A Foreign Key can accept both null values and duplicate values in SQL Server. By default, the foreign key does not create any index. If you need then you can create an index on the foreign key column manually.

WebApr 12, 2024 · Either create the second table first. Or use alter table. That is, create the first table without the reference and then do: alter table table1 add constraint fk_table1_team … WebSQL PRIMARY KEY Constraint. The PRIMARY KEY constraint uniquely identifies each record in a table.. Primary keys must contain UNIQUE values, and cannot contain NULL values. A …

WebSQL FOREIGN KEY Constraint. The FOREIGN KEY constraint is used to prevent actions that would destroy links between tables.. A FOREIGN KEY is a field (or collection of fields) in …

WebOct 6, 2014 · Creating a foreign key is almost as easy as creating a primary key, except that SQL Server imposes several more rules on foreign keys. For example, the foreign key must reference a primary key or unique constraint, although that reference can be on the same table or on a different table. A foreign key must also have the same number of columns ... rays septicWebApr 6, 2024 · If you have a compound PK made up from three columns, then any child table that wants to establish a foreign key relationship must ALSO have all those 3 columns … simply fit videoWebApr 11, 2024 · In database management systems, keys play a crucial role in maintaining data integrity and facilitating efficient data retrieval. SQL supports various types of keys, … rays septic service gaWebIntroduction to SQL Server PRIMARY KEY constraint. A primary key is a column or a group of columns that uniquely identifies each row in a table. You create a primary key for a table by using the PRIMARY KEY constraint. If the primary key consists of only one column, you can define use PRIMARY KEY constraint as a column constraint: rays septic serviceWebApr 11, 2024 · All the examples for this lesson are based on Microsoft SQL Server Management Studio and the AdventureWorks database. Use my Guide Getting Started … simply fit with heatherWebFeb 28, 2024 · This field always returns a value. Name of the foreign key column, for each column of the TABLE_NAME returned. This field always returns a value. Sequence number of the column in a multicolumn primary key. This field always returns a value. Action applied to the foreign key when the SQL operation is an update. rays septic service lebanon oregonWebThe DROP CONSTRAINT command is used to delete a UNIQUE, PRIMARY KEY, FOREIGN KEY, or CHECK constraint. DROP a UNIQUE Constraint. To drop a UNIQUE constraint, use the following SQL: SQL Server / Oracle / MS Access: ALTER TABLE Persons DROP CONSTRAINT UC_Person; MySQL: ALTER TABLE Persons DROP INDEX UC_Person; DROP … rays septic service high shoals nc